Igor Mezić
About
Igor Mezić has authored 204 papers that have received a total of 11.9k indexed citations.
This includes 120 papers in Statistical and Nonlinear Physics, 67 papers in Computational Mechanics and 39 papers in Statistics, Probability and Uncertainty. The topics of these papers are Model Reduction and Neural Networks (65 papers), Fluid Dynamics and Turbulent Flows (48 papers) and Quantum chaos and dynamical systems (41 papers). Igor Mezić is often cited by papers focused on Model Reduction and Neural Networks (65 papers), Fluid Dynamics and Turbulent Flows (48 papers) and Quantum chaos and dynamical systems (41 papers) and collaborates with scholars based in United States, Japan and Croatia. Igor Mezić's co-authors include Vladimir A. Fonoberov, Yoshihiko Susuki, Maria Fonoberova, Milan Korda and Andrzej Banaszuk and has published in prestigious journals such as Nature, Science and Proceedings of the National Academy of Sciences.
